Mark Cuban’s billionaire capital venture capital has not avoided exploding President Donald Trump’s political decisions, but he said Trump’s last decision could work.
The president announced on Tuesday to launch Trumprx.gov, a federal website operated by the government to sell prescription drugs directly to consumers at reduced prices. Cuban founded Cost Plus Drugs, a similar DTC platform in 2022 in order to disrupt the health care industry. The online market sells hundreds of generic drugs at reduced prices by bypassing the managers of third-party pharmacy (PBM) services which manage the prescription advantages on behalf of employers and insurance companies. These PMBs then negotiate the discounts with drug manufacturers, but often keep the money generated by these discounts.
“I think it might have an impact,” said Cuban Fortune in an email. “Their challenge will be to know who has more power and influence on industry, PBM / insurance companies and the contracts they have with brand manufacturers or president. It has not yet been determined. ”
The Trump administration is associated with Pfizer to sell business drugs at a direct cost to the consumer (DTC) of an average value of 50% savings, according to the pharmaceutical giant. Other drug manufacturers will join the program, according to Trump. The website will be posted at the beginning of 2026.
The partnership with the White House will allow Pfizer a three -year stay of Trump’s pharmaceutical rates, which should come into force on Wednesday, but it also marks a step forward in the “most favored” pricing approach to the president of pharmaceutical products. Trump signed a decree in May in order to align the price of American drugs with those of other countries.
Americans pay much more for prescription drugs than patients from other countries. In 2022, the prices of drugs for generic and brand medicines were 2.78 times higher than those of other OECD countries, according to government data.
Cuban’s point of view on Trumprx
Cuban gave the Trumprx platform a note from a “B”, he said on Tuesday on social networks, giving the Trump Administration Credit for calling “big people” for the project, such as Chris Klump, director of Medicare and Deputy Administrator of Centers for Medicare & Medicaid services in the Ministry of Health and Social Services.
The venture capital said that the platform would have won an “A”, but that the PBMS shares prices, such as Optumrx’s parent company, Unitedhealth Group, checked after the announcement, indicating that companies do not believe that the new platform will make a big difference at that time, said Cuban. According to the investor, Trump’s platform always has the possibility of making waves.
“He is always rigged in favor of large PBMs,” said Cuban on X. “That said. He has a chance if they force PBM to change. If that happens, Trump gets all the credit and he will be deserved.”
Cuban says Fortune PBMS “Game the System” by making the basis of the price of brands based on the discounts. A New York Times The survey in 2024 revealed that, although PBM has the capacity to reduce the costs of consumer medicines by negotiating with pharmaceutical companies, which consumers are able to pay by insurance, many have more dear to more expensive drugs and earned billions of dollars by creating subsidiaries to perceive costs of drug manufacturers.
“So, until these fundamental problems change, it will be difficult to really have an impact on prices for all patients,” said Cuban.
However, public health experts are skeptical about DTC medication platforms, which has a significant impact on more affordable health care, especially since Trumprx is currently applied to Pfizer, said Drew Altman, President and Chef Nbc. Since DTC platforms have removed PBM, they become de facto cash pharmacies that cannot accept insurance plans, which can benefit from savings.
“Most Americans buy drugs thanks to their insurance scheme, which would mainly help unnsured,” said Altman.
